Prime Minister said that “steady progress” is being made “in our collective effort to beat coronavirus ”. He revealed a four-month plan for a “significant return to normality” from as early as November.As a result of the number of infections shrinking and the R rate remaining between 0.7 and 0.9, according to SAGE, the government has made some changes to come later in July and with more in August.While Mr Johnson said that the time-frame for easing lockdown measures was “conditional”, and the changes could be reversed depending on any resurgence of coronavirus, here’s what’s set to change in the next few weeks:On Friday, July 24, face coverings will become compulsory in shops and supermarkets.Failure to comply would risk a £100 fine,.
